when you get go fast parts, you wana be able to stop fast as well...look up some brake upgrades, or do a z32 brake swap. FMIC & oil coolers are something to look into too, if your doing some serious boosting..you need some cooler air. Dont want your intake to gum up, get an oil catch can to get some of that excess oil that runs down your pipes. Dont forget to monitor your engines performance with a few gauges and management systems in your cockpit, dont wana over do it now. With good throttle response from turbocharged cars...you need control over the characteristics of the car as well as the engine, so look into some drivetrain work and suspension. Driveshafts, LSD, springs, shocks, camber, anti-swaybars, and body reinforcement.
